Position Specific Description

This role has the responsibility of leading a Substation Engineering team responsible for reviewing, executing, and validating Greenfield and Brownfield Substation projects for renewable energy utility scale projects. The Substation Engineering Leader will be responsible for leading a team of Substation Engineers for all NEER substation activities from conceptual design through construction and commissioning execution.

 

Lead a team of Substation Project Engineers that oversee the Engineering Scope of NEER Greenfield and Brownfield Substation Engineering projects:

  • Execution of assigned substation tasks from conception (Early Stage) through construction and commissioning (Execution).  
  • Securing engineering consulting resources from a list of approved suppliers by developing a scope of work, securing bids, evaluating, and awarding work through NEER’s Integrated Supply Chain (ISC) Group.  
  • Coordinate with other project stakeholders to develop and secure a substation site, support any engineering updates, data and permits necessary to design and build the substation.
  • Coordinating the engineering deliverables including scope of work documents, Issued for Bid, Issued for Procurement, Issued for Construction, design criteria and As-built drawings.
  • Coordination with other groups to ensure that the assigned E&C substation projects are successful.  Generally responsible for representing E&C’s internal and external interests on assigned projects, including presentations/briefing on current progress, issues, and risk mitigation in meetings with various levels of management.       
  • Support Transmission Services during review of interconnection documentation including system impact studies, facility studies, reactive and harmonic studies and Interconnection agreements and ensures that Transmission Owner requirements and E&C engineering design are consistent and in compliance with all ISO requirements and incorporated into the project design. Must be able to work with and communicate often to the respective transmission owners/operators/ISOs to ensure project deliverables will meet specific off-taker requirements, are timely and accurate.
  • Works collaboratively with project engineering resources in various disciplines to determine project priorities, work plans and lines of demarcation.
  • Ensures projects are efficiently, cost effectively and safely implemented in accordance with department process, procedures, industry standards and policies. 
  • Support Legal in any regulatory filings, depositions and/or hearings.
  • Collaborate with component OEMs to enhance/adapt their designs to better integrate with NEER’s philosophies.
